Einführung in Azure App Service
Was ist Azure App Service?
Azure App Service ist eine vollständig verwaltete Plattform zum Erstellen, Bereitstellen und Skalieren von Web-Apps. Es unterstützt mehrere Programmiersprachen und Frameworks und ermöglicht Es Entwicklern, sich auf die Codierung zu konzentrieren, während Azure die Infrastruktur und Skalierung automatisch verwaltet. Azure App Service bietet eine native Integration mit gängigen Entwicklungstools, kontinuierliche Integration und Bereitstellungsfunktionen, die die Erstellung von Web- und Mobilanwendungen mit minimalem Aufwand erleichtern.
Hauptfunktionen von Azure App Service
Azure App Service bietet die folgenden wichtigsten Features:
- Unterstützung mehrerer Sprachen. Azure App Service unterstützt eine Vielzahl von Programmiersprachen und Frameworks, einschließlich ASP.NET, Java, Python, Node.js, PHP und Ruby. Mit dieser Flexibilität können Entwickler die besten Tools für ihre Projekte auswählen.
- Eingebautes DevOps. Azure App Service bietet eine nahtlose Integration in CI/CD-Pipelines mit GitHub, Bitbucket, Azure DevOps und anderen beliebten Diensten. Diese Integration stellt eine kontinuierliche Bereitstellung und automatisierte Tests im Lebenszyklus Ihrer App sicher.
- Globale Skalierung. Mit Azure App Service können Entwickler ihre Anwendungen global mit wenigen Klicks skalieren. Es bietet eine automatische bedarfsgerechte Skalierung, die sicherstellt, dass Ihre Anwendungen Belastungsspitzen ohne manuelles Eingreifen bewältigen können.
- Sicherheit und Konformität Mit Azure App Service sichert TLS/SSL anwendungen automatisch und stellt sichere Verbindungen bereit. Die Plattform erfüllt auch verschiedene Industriestandards wie ISO, SOC und PCI DSS, die für vertrauliche Anwendungen entscheidend sind.
In dieser Lektion haben Sie mehr über Azure App Service gelernt. In der nächsten Einheit führen Sie eine einfache Tomcat-Web-App lokal aus.